The Indians put Josh Phelps onto the active roster and sent Kaz Tadano
to AAA. Since Tadano was dropped from the starting rotation, and
wasn't really pitching at all, it's better that he is in Buffalo,
getting innings and refining his game.
To clear up room on the 40-man roster, the Indians designated Alex
Escobar for assignment. He is flawed player, with talent, but the
lack of strikezone judgement and utter inability to stay healthy has
killed him. I was never particularly high on Escobar [Quote Me(Dec
11, 2001): "I think the Indians could have gotten more or better (for
Robbie Alomar), but that's because I'm not especially high on
Escobar.] but he's been below even what I expected. If he has a good
attitude, he'll keep getting shots. If he doesn't, he'll be out of
